This recipe was extracted from The housekeeper's companion (1883), page 116. The excerpt below is the record exactly as published.
Baked Eggs. — Six eggs, four tablespoonfuls of good gravy, veal, beef or poultry; the latter is particularly nice; one hand- ful of bread crumbs, six rounds of buttered toast
